WebOct 3, 2016 · The companies behind many popular brain-training games and apps cite a variety of scientific studies as evidence that their products improve cognition in daily life. A research report puts those claims to the test, providing a comprehensive review of the studies cited by brain-training proponents and companies. WebFeb 15, 2024 · Practicing a new and challenging activity is a good bet for building and maintaining cognitive skills. Your brain has the ability to learn and grow as you age — a process called brain plasticity — but for it to do so, you have to train it on a regular basis. By Jon Hamilton • November 1, 2010. In recent years, more people have been trying an alternative approach called neurofeedback, a type of therapy intended to teach the brain to stay calm and focused. Neurofeedback is expensive, time consuming and still scientifically unproved.
